Abstract:
Established in 1864, the J. Walter Thompson Company (JWT) is one of the oldest and largest enduring advertising agencies in the United States. Peter A. Schweitzer was an executive with JWT in the New York and Detroit offices, serving as Chief Executive Officer of the agency 2001-2004. Collection spans the years 1916-2005 with the bulk of materials spanning 1980-2000 and includes texts for speeches and presentations, correspondence and other administrative records, printed materials, photographs and slides, and audiovisual materials (audio and video cassettes, CDs and DVDs) that primarily document Schweitzer's career as an executive, especially with JWT's Detroit Office. Companies represented in the collection include Brouillard Communications, Burger King, Ford, Kodak, Kraft, Nestlé, Rolex, and Unilever. Acquired as part of the John W. Hartman Center for Sales, Advertising & Marketing History.

Biographical / historical:
Chronology List
Date Event
1961
BA, University of Michigan
1961-1967
General Foods, manufacturing and marketing management
1969
Senior Account Executive, Grey Advertising
1971
Vice President, Grey Advertising
1973
Vice President, Kenyon & Eckhardt
1975
Management Supervisor, JWT New York Office (Warner-Lambert account)
1976
Vice President, Group Management Supervisor (Burger King account), JWT
1986
Executive Vice President, JWT USA; General Manager, JWT Detroit Office; elected to JWT Board of Directors
1988
Vice Chairman, Agency Operations, JWT
1993
Named President and Chief Operating Officer of JWT; Worldwide Director of Ford account
1994
Relinquish title of Chief Operating Officer, JWT, to concentrate on Ford account
2001
Chief Executive Officer, JWT
2004
Chairman, JWT; Retired from JWT later in year
2005
Chairman Emeritus, JWT

Arrangement:

Collection arranged into seven series: Account Files; Administrative Files; New Business Records; Printed Materials; Writings and Speeches; Large-Format Materials; and Audiovisual Materials.
